The Youth wing of the Progressive People's Party wishes to congratulate the newly elected National Executives and Delegates of the NDC for having organised a successful delegates' congress in the Ashanti Regional capital. Indeed, NDC delegates have shown that they are democrats and we must all learn from their example in moving forward as a nation.

Ghanaians ought to take a cue from the NDC delegates who have set the model to follow at their National Delegates Congress by replacing the old executives with new persons they believe can move the party forward by producing results. This clearly shows that the delegates and party members were not in the least pleased with the old crop of unproductive leaders who had no vision in terms of advancement of the party.

The delegates must therefore be applauded for setting the example that Ghanaians ought to follow in 2016 - that is, getting rid of the current non-performing NDC government whose only achievement has been to bring the nation into economic turmoil.

This is the kind of lesson that we must all learn from.

The Mahama-led Administration has so-far proven to be helpless and clueless in the face of the economic and power challenges that the nation has been plunged into due to the government's ineffectiveness. Crude Oil prices have reduced to a record level of under $60 per barrel, yet we are selling a gallon of petrol for more than GHC 15 in Ghana today.

Under the Mahama-led government, Ghana has seen corruption at unprecedented heights thus prompting international bodies to grade Ghana as a country high in corruption. Under his watch, the inviolable presidential lounge at Kotoka International Airport has become a conduit for export of cocaine in volumes that even Colombia will tremble at.

Ghanaians certainly do not need such a clueless and visionless leadership. The NDC has shown the way for Change and Ghana must follow and Change come 2016.

The PPP is the second biggest Opposition Party in Ghana and it has presented a platform for Change that will bring prosperity to the people of Ghana. The youth of the Progressive People's Party and Ghanaian youth yearn for a progressive and action-led government come 2016.
